Abstract

Database design is a very difficult problem. Recently, the Entity-Relationship Model has been found very useful in helping the database designer to identify the information needs of users, and to design logical data structures in databases. In this paper, an application of the Entity-Relationship Model to the design of an order entry database is presented. Applications of the Entity-Relationship Model to other areas (such as DBMS design, data semantics, and distributed databases) are also briefly discussed.
